How much do safety inspection coordinator j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for safety inspection coordinator in the United States is $30.84,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$24.04 and $36.30 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

JOB SUMMARY
The Safety Coordinator plays a key role in ensuring job site safety compliance while promoting a strong company-wide safety culture. This position conducts site safety inspections, equipment and vehicle checks, training, and incident investigations to ensure compliance with OSHA, ANSI, NFPA, and General Contractor (GC) safety standards. The Safety Coordinator collaborates closely with the Safety Administrator and Senior Safety Coordinator to ensure all worksites, employees, and projects adhere to regulatory and company-specific safety policies.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
Site Safety Inspections & Compliance
  • Conduct routine and unannounced safety inspections at project sites to ensure compliance with:
    • OSHA, ANSI, NFPA, and other safety regulations.
    • General Contractor (GC) safety requirements and site-specific safety plans.
    • Company safety policies and procedures.
  • Inspect worksites, personnel, PPE usage, and equipment for proper compliance.
  • Document violations, implement corrective actions, and provide on-the-spot safety training as needed.
  • Maintain detailed safety inspection reports, violations, and corrective actions.

Equipment & Vehicle Inspections
  • Perform scheduled and ad-hoc inspections of company-owned vehicles, tools, and equipment.
  • Inspect Personal Fall Arrest Systems (PFAS), PPE, confined space monitors, ladders, power tools, and extension cords.
  • Ensure that defective equipment is removed, tagged, and repaired promptly.

Safety Training & Education
  • Assist in developing and conducting safety training programs, including:
    • New hire orientation and job-specific safety training.
    • Annual refresher courses and on-site safety training.
    • Equipment training and all other required training accordingly.
  • Maintain training records and ensure compliance with the required certifications.

Compliance with General Contractor & Regulatory Safety Requirements
  • Ensure compliance with General Contractor safety policies:
    • Site-specific safety orientations
    • Required safety documentation, permits, and hazard communication protocols
  • Act as a liaison between field employees and GC safety representatives.

Incident Response & Investigation
  • Respond immediately to jobsite incidents and assist in emergency procedures.
  • Conduct fact-gathering and root cause analysis for accidents, injuries, and near-misses.
  • Assist in formal incident investigations and corrective action implementation.
  • Accompany injured employees to medical facilities when required.
  • Organize safety stand-downs when necessary to prevent recurrence.

Crane Operations & Heavy Equipment Safety Oversight
  • Attend all scheduled crane operations, verifying compliance with safety requirements.
  • Ensure all site personnel have proper crane-related training and documentation.
  • Conduct crane operation inspections and documentation audits.

Administrative & Reporting Responsibilities
  • Maintain organized safety documentation, including:
    • Jobsite safety audits and reports
    • Incident reports and near-miss investigations
    • Material Safety Data Sheets (SDS) compliance
  • Ensure timely completion and submission of all safety-related documentation.

Additional Responsibilities as Needed
  • Deliver safety equipment to job sites or employees as necessary.
  • Be available during off-hours, weekends, and emergencies.
  • Travel as required for training, inspections, and project oversight.
